This stroll down Memory Lane is apropos of a news story that the manager of JR's Bar & Grill was fired after refusing to serve a transgender woman. Unlike my Dallas encounters of yore, this one was captured on video, which led to the termination. The owner stated, "While our employees take every measure to ensure the safety of both staff and patrons, any actions that are deemed contra to our beliefs and values as a company will not be tolerated. After reviewing the situation and gathering statements from the parties involved, the company has chosen to terminate the employee in question effective immediately." I went to several Pride-related events in Hollywood, including a book signing for Frank DeCaro's encyclopedic volume, Drag: Combing Through the Big Wigs of Show Business. What an entertaining and informative book—certainly a "must" for anyone reading this column. Why, it is simply staggering the amount of information you learn. In addition to the current drag divas, I was interested in reading about the people who paved the way—because, we all know that without drag queens, we'd have no Stonewall. The event I went to at Barnes & Noble at The Grove was standing room only and featured the grand dame of Los Angeles drag, Momma. On the dais we had Bruce Vilanch ( who apparently is the go-to when it comes to writing material for men in drag on television ), Alaska Thunderfuck, and the reigning Best in Drag, Reba Ariba. The panel discussion was fascinating ( I'll link to it on BillyMasters.com ) and special celebs like Jack Plotnick, Melissa Peterman, Tom Lenk, Drew Droege, Carolyn Hennesy, and others made it truly a celebration. Do you remember Bicentennial Moments? They were little PSAs that ran on network TV. I don't remember exactly when—I believe it was sometime in the mid-'70s. Anyhoo, here's your Gay Pride moment. Didya know actor Michael Gross—yes, Michael J. Fox's dad on Family Ties—made his Broadway debut in the original production of Bent? And in drag? Gross was also at DeCaro's book signing, and we had a long conversation about him getting the role of Greta. The story is included in Frank's book.

Lily, Dolly and Jane still plan on reuniting for a 9 to 5 sequel. Last week, Dolly told CNN's Robin Meade, "We've got two scripts and we're waiting for the last rewrite. So as soon as we all sign off on that, I'd say in the next few months we'll be in production." A few months ago, Jane Fonda said the same thing. "Right now, Dolly, Lily and I are all intending to be in it." Fingers crossed.
